Hosted vs Self-Hosted Observability in 2026: What to Choose and Why

A practical comparison of managed and self-hosted observability for Linux and DevOps teams, based on cost, complexity, control, and maintenance.

Observability is still one of the clearest hosted-versus-self-hosted decisions in 2026. Cost pressure, tool sprawl, and the desire for simpler operations keep pushing teams to ask the same question: should we buy a managed platform, or should we run the stack ourselves?

Hosted platforms are attractive because they reduce overhead. You usually get faster setup, less maintenance, and support when something breaks. That is a real advantage for small teams or for organisations that do not want to spend engineering time maintaining the observability layer itself.

The trade-off is control. Hosted platforms can become expensive as usage grows, and the team may have less freedom to tune the stack exactly the way it wants. If logs, metrics, and traces are central to your operations, that lock-in is not a minor detail.

Self-hosted observability is the better fit when control matters more than convenience. It lets you keep your data close, tune the stack for your own needs, and avoid handing core telemetry over to another vendor. For teams that already operate Linux servers or Kubernetes clusters, that can be a strong advantage.

The cost is maintenance. You own the upgrades, scaling, storage decisions, alert tuning, and troubleshooting. That is fine if observability is part of your core competence. It is a burden if it is just another thing to babysit.

The simplest recommendation is this: choose hosted if you want speed and low operational burden; choose self-hosted if you want control, portability, or a stack that matches your existing infrastructure skills. Start with one use case instead of trying to build an enterprise platform on day one.
